In Commemoration of Hermann Scheer

In Commemoration of Hermann Scheer On April 29, 2014 Hermann Scheer would have celebrated his 70th birthday. Hermann Scheer, recipient of the Right Livelihood Award, died at age 66 fully engaged in a life of ideas and initiatives.
